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

The lead view is here to enable

Page Properties

Target release

Epic

Platform URL

https://[enterprise].cvtr.io/v2/campaigns/[campaignId]/leads

API Endpoints

Leads breakdown widget

GET /api/v4/statistics

Leads chronological statistics chart

GET /api/v4/lead-statistics-chronologies

Lead listing table displaying campaign, lead and lead generator details

GET /api/v4/leads

GET /api/v4/campaigns

GET api/v4/campaign-publishers

GET api/v4/processr-job-leads

Epic

Jira Legacy
serverSystem JIRA
serverId47839f05-61cf-355f-8da7-a069f30ee70e
keyDAS-56

Document status

Status
titleDRAFT

Document owner

Danny Hannah Adam Carter

Designer

Tech lead

Technical writers

QA

Objective

🏠 Feature Overview

Once the user selects a campaign, they can see the lead data in the campaign by clicking on the ‘Leads’ menu.

...

The Global Leads page is different from the Campaign > Leads page in that, the former lists all leads across all active campaigns on the platform, and the latter lists leads specific to the selected campaign.

The lead view enables the user to understand the lead data to be able to perform an action on a lead.

The user has the choice to perform a multitude of actions and can debug any technical issues that the lead may have.

Success metrics

Goal

Metric

Streamline process

Improved user engagement

Requirements

...

Requirement

...

User Story

...

Importance

...

Jira Issue

...

Notes

...

Reprocess a Lead

...

As an Admin or agency user on the live lead or campaign leads page when selecting the lead(s), they then have the option to reprocess them and to re-run all of the ‘Processr Jobs’ and Value transforms for that specific lead(s)

...

Status
colourRed
titleHIGH

...

Flag a Lead as Valid, Invalid or Test

 As an Admin or agency user on the live lead or campaign leads page when selecting the lead(s), they have the option to flag a lead as Valid with the option to select why it has been accepted if one of the options does not apply the user can as well specify their own reason. Once flagging a lead as valid the user additionally has the option to then decide which integration they would like to run.

As an Admin or agency user on the live lead or campaign leads page when selecting the lead(s), they have the option to flag a lead as invalid with the option to select why it has been rejected, if one of the options does not apply the user can as well specify their own reason.

As an Admin or agency user on the live lead or campaign leads page when selecting the lead(s), they have the option to flag a lead as a test with the option to select why it has been marked as a test lead, if one of the options does not apply the user can as well specify their own reason.

...

Status
colourRed
titleHIGH

...

 

...

 

...

Mark a lead as Delivered and Undelivered

...

As an Admin or agency user on the live lead or campaign leads page when selecting the lead(s), If the lead is valid and undelivered, they have the option to mark a lead as delivered which in hand marks the lead as billable to the advertiser. The user will need to sign and confirm before performing the action.

As an Admin or agency user on the live lead or campaign leads page when selecting the lead(s), If the lead is valid and delivered, they have the option to mark a lead as undelivered which in hand marks the lead as not billable to the advertiser. The user will need to sign and confirm before performing the action.

...

Status
colourRed
titleHIGH

...

Bulk Edit

...

As an admin or agency user they will need to have the ability to perform all of the above action 1-6 within a bulk action. The user will be able to input a list of lead id(s) (separated by a semicolon) then select the action they wish to perform in bulk.

...

Status
colourRed
titleHIGH

...

Add Lead Data

...

As an admin or unmasked agency user, they have the ability to add lead data to an existing lead. When the user interacts with the lead they can click add and then input the additional data to the lead record

...

Status
colourRed
titleHIGH

...

Edit Lead Data

...

As an admin or unmasked agency user, they have the ability to edit lead data to an existing lead. When the user interacts with the lead they can click edit and then change the data on the lead record

...

Status
colourRed
titleHIGH

...

Custom Tables

...

As an Admin, Agency or Creative Manager user, they will have to option to customise the table with selected options to choose from

...

Column Filter(s)

...

As an Admin, Agency or Publisher user, they will have to option to filter certain table columns with selected options to filter on.

User interaction and design

Lead View (live and campaign)

Open Questions

...

Question

...

Answer

...

Date Answered

...

Leads page provides the below options:

  1. Leads Breakdown widget

  2. Leads Statistics graph

  3. Leads Listing table

  4. Detailed lead view

  5. Lead filtering

  6. Custom tables

  7. Table download and pagination

  8. Table refresh and

  9. Choice to perform a multitude of actions such as:

    1. Import Leads

    2. Export Leads

    3. Bulk Edit of leads

    4. Flag/Manage leads

    5. Suppression lists

Leads Breakdown widget

The ‘Leads Breakdown’ widget shows breakdown of all lead data on the campaign. The widget shows Total number of leads, Billable leads, Invalid leads (and percentage), Valid leads (and percentage) and Delivered leads (and percentage) in the campaign.

...

Lead Statistics graph

Next to the leads breakdown widget is a graph showing the chronological leads statistics. The user can select the date range for which they want to see the lead data.

...

The graph shows the Total leads, Valid leads and Invalid Leads for the selected period.

...

Leads Table

Below the breakdown widget and the statistics graph, is the Leads listing page, shown below.

...

The table has 14 default columns, as described below. Using the custom table view, users can add/remove columns from the table.

Column

Description

Id

Lead Id

Date

Lead Created Date

Lead Generator

Name of the publisher

Channel

First Name

Last Name

Email

Processr Status

Current Status

Delivery

Whether delivered

Billable for Publisher

Whether billable for Publisher

Billable for Advertiser

Whether billable for Advertiser

Sales

Actions

Contains View button to view details of individual lead

Additionally, there is a column with checkboxes to select lead(s) for performing an action on the lead(s).

Custom Table View

As with many other tables, the lead listing table also provides a custom table option where users can select and deselect columns to show on the table.

...

Pagination

There is an option for pagination wherein the user can select the number of records to show on a single page. User can choose to display 10, 25, 50 or 100 records per page. Using the navigation arrows, users can go to next and previous pages.

...

Table Download

The table also comes with a download option, at the bottom.

...

By clicking on the button, the paginated table contents will be downloaded to the user’s local machine, once they agree to the terms and conditions shown before the download.

...

Table Refresh

The listing table also comes with a ‘Refresh’ button at the bottom, for the users to reload the table instead of performing a page refresh to view any changes to the lead data (e.g. impact of Flag/Manage, Bulk Edit, Import, Export etc. on lead view).

Column Filters

As with many other tables, The Campaign > Leads table provides filters for most of the columns:

Column Filter

Description

Id

Filter by Lead Id

Date

Filter by Lead Created Date

Lead Generator

Filter by publisher name

Channel

Filter by channel

First Name

Filter by lead’s first name

Last Name

Filter by lead’s last name

Email

Filter by lead’s mail ID

Processr Status

Filter by processr status(es)

Image Added

Current Status

Filter by current status: valid, invalid, test or caution

Delivery

Filter by delivery status

Billable for Publisher

Filter by whether billable for Publisher or not

Billable for Advertiser

Filter by whether billable for Advertiser or not

Apart from the above, the user can perform a multitude of different actions on the lead data such as:

  • View individual lead data

  • Import Leads into the campaign

  • Export leads from the campaign

  • Flag/Manage leads

  • Apply email and telephone suppression lists to the campaign

  • Bulk Edit lead data

These are described in the sections mentioned in ‘Related Content’

\uD83D\uDDD2 Summary

Functionality

User Story

1

Leads breakdown widget

Shows breakdown of leads (total, valid, invalid, delivered, billable leads) in the campaign

2

Leads chronological statistics

Shows leads statistics as a graph across selected date range

3

Lead listing

Lists all leads in the campaign

4

Table Filtering

Allows user to filter leads on different columns

5

Pagination

Allows user to choose number of records to view per page

6

Custom table view

Allows user to select columns they want to view

7

Table download

Allows user to download contents of the table

\uD83D\uDDD2 User Permissions

Admin and agency users have access to the Campaign > Leads page. Advertiser users and call centre users have access to limited areas and functionalities on the page. For details on user permissions, please refer the user permission matrix link below.

https://docs.google.com/spreadsheets/d/1i4qTTKkC3rF3EyEOh2585ktDDGge0L0IMVDNCwriFR0/edit?pli=1#gid=1693497632